![]() ![]() ![]() Vertex map based fracturing: You can use vertex map to control the density of the fractures, as well as intuitively control with a fall-off of which pieces are static and which are dynamic. Thickness: You can set the fractured object to be hollow inside, with a controlled parameter.īake Normals: Bakes the normals for removing any artifacts from the object’s surface, that were visible after the fracturing.īake Object : 1-click bake of any object that has a dynamic tag (including Nitroblast objects) into keyframes and export in a format that can transfer your work to other programs. Transparency: For transparent objects, you can hide the fractured pieces inside before the impact. Style presets: Already including preset settings for stone, artifact free glass and lava, you can also easily create your own presets.ĭust: Automatically generated dust. It is Thinking Particles based, so it can be edited or used in conjunction with other Thinking Particles for further control. ![]() Materials: You can apply inside and outside materials. By using a subpolygon displacement material for the inside surfaces, more realistic cuts can easily be created, that are not flat.Įasily set which pieces are static and which are dynamic. ![]()
